McAleer win Charlie Canning Memorial Trophy The prestigious Charlie Canning Memorial Trophy was held on Saturday as the Canning family once more put on a superb day of golf in memory of our former Portsalon greenkeeper. With the busy August Bank Holiday in full swing, it was a large turnout and Padraig McAleer emerged as the winner with a stunning tally of 46 points. His round included nine pars alongside birdies on the 8th and 17th holes and that was enough to ease him home two points in front of Dean Doherty. Jack Friel picked up the gross prize with an exceptional round of 71 blow, going around in one-under par, while the ladies prize went to Moira McGee. Thanks once again to the Canning Family for their continuing commitment to hosting this event in memory of Charlie each year, it has become a staple on the Portsalon calendar. Sean was the second-best qualifier over the Barton Nine on Monday morning to make it into the quarter-finals. There he took out young Dan Martin before turning his sights on former Barton Cup champ Rory McGettigan, who had taken the scalp of Paul Whorton in the last eight. In the bottom half of the draw, Daniel Shields saw off Brian McAleer, while club captain Brendan Cullen was defeated by Noel McCormick – another previous Barton Cup hero. Both the former winners bowed out in the semi-finals, leaving the all-Milford pairing of Sean Barrett and Daniel Shields to battle it out. Some exceptionally good golf was played by both men in difficult conditions but it was Sean that emerged on top to claim the famous trophy.
